Divided Loyalties: Fans Clash Over Blame for Milan's Struggles
Leão's On-Field Frustration and its Immediate Aftermath
During the pivotal match against Lazio, which saw AC Milan further lose ground in the league race, Rafa Leão expressed clear dissatisfaction after being removed from the game in the 67th minute. This public display of annoyance, particularly directed towards coach Allegri, became a focal point of discussion.
Public Outcry: Fans Voice Disappointment and Demand Answers
The incident quickly circulated across social media platforms, drawing widespread condemnation from supporters. Many questioned the commitment and rediscovered spark of a player once known for his joyful demeanor and mesmerizing dribbling skills, expressing a sense of disappointment in his current form.
A Defense for Leão: Tactical Criticisms and Missed Opportunities
Conversely, a substantial segment of the fanbase rallied in support of Leão, arguing that his frustration was justified. These supporters highlighted instances where the Portuguese forward made intelligent runs and found open spaces, yet was consistently overlooked by his teammates, suggesting a breakdown in offensive coordination.
Questioning Coaching Decisions: The Allegri Factor
The debate further extended to coach Allegri's strategic choices, with some fans questioning his in-game management. Specifically, the decision not to reposition Leão to a more familiar left-wing role following the introduction of striker Füllkrug, especially when trailing, drew considerable criticism.
